Output 856d2e6d58d0f7b9491aede85c6dc2e088739560fc0320fb4c9aa1cdcfda97c1:0

value
317895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83343bbb7a31db199bfcb0f4a2dd1b454e44570b OP_EQUAL
address
3Dem1ufmRJBauijr16x4FHvfpXVFDdqent
transaction
856d2e6d58d0f7b9491aede85c6dc2e088739560fc0320fb4c9aa1cdcfda97c1
confirmations
426124
spent
true